From: Avi Kivity Date: Sun, 18 Sep 2011 13:13:38 +0000 (+0300) Subject: ppc_prep: initialize i8259 after the ISA bus X-Git-Tag: TizenStudio_2.0_p2.3~2191^2~4 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=a01f637ccd30dfbd5c9ab399869bcdaf1be835ec;p=sdk%2Femulator%2Fqemu.git ppc_prep: initialize i8259 after the ISA bus Succeeding i8259 conversion to ISA requires this. Signed-off-by: Avi Kivity --- diff --git a/hw/ppc_prep.c b/hw/ppc_prep.c index f9325bd..d26049b 100644 --- a/hw/ppc_prep.c +++ b/hw/ppc_prep.c @@ -648,10 +648,10 @@ static void ppc_prep_init (ram_addr_t ram_size, if (PPC_INPUT(env) != PPC_FLAGS_INPUT_6xx) { hw_error("Only 6xx bus is supported on PREP machine\n"); } - i8259 = i8259_init(first_cpu->irq_inputs[PPC6xx_INPUT_INT]); - pci_bus = pci_prep_init(i8259, get_system_memory(), get_system_io()); /* Hmm, prep has no pci-isa bridge ??? */ isa_bus_new(NULL, get_system_io()); + i8259 = i8259_init(first_cpu->irq_inputs[PPC6xx_INPUT_INT]); + pci_bus = pci_prep_init(i8259, get_system_memory(), get_system_io()); isa_bus_irqs(i8259); // pci_bus = i440fx_init(); /* Register 8 MB of ISA IO space (needed for non-contiguous map) */